1. Comprehensive Insurance
Full coverage for peace of mind.

  • What it covers: Everything Third Party covers, PLUS damage or loss to your own vehicle from accidents, theft, fire, or vandalism.
  • What it does NOT cover: Normal wear and tear or mechanical breakdowns,car owner and Own loss. Recommend them to have a personal accident cover. on Private Cars
  • Also covers third-party injury and property damage.

  • Best for:  Newer cars, financed/loaned cars, or any vehicle you couldn’t afford to replace out-of-pocket.

2. Third-Party Insurance
Essential, legal protection.

  • Covers your liability for injury to others and damage to their property.

  • The smart, economical choice to meet legal requirements.

  • Best for: Older vehicles or drivers seeking responsible, affordable cover.

Comprehensive Insurance covers both damage to your own car (from accidents, theft, fire, etc.) and your legal liability for injury or damage you cause to other people and their property.

Third-Party Insurance (often called “Third-Party Only”) covers only your legal liability for injury or damage you cause to others. It does NOT pay for repairs to your own vehicle.

Simple choice:

  • Choose Comprehensive if your car is new, financed, or valuable to you.

  • Choose Third-Party if your car is older and you mainly need to meet the legal requirement at a lower cost.

Yes. Third-Party liability insurance is the minimum legal requirement for all motor vehicles in Kenya. It provides the mandatory cover for damage or injury you might cause to others on the road. However, it offers no protection for your own vehicle.

  1. Ensure Safety: Move to a safe location if possible and check for injuries.

  2. Call the Police: Report the accident to the police immediately to get an Abstract (required for any insurance claim).

  3. Document: Take photos of the scene, all vehicles involved, and any visible damage.

  4. Exchange Details: Get the other driver’s name, phone number, and insurance information.

  5. Contact Bimacal: Call us right away. We will guide you through the next steps, advise on the claim process, and liaise with your insurer on your behalf.

Do not admit fault or agree to private settlements at the scene.
